How to fill out a walnut farm?

01
Choose suitable land: Find a location that has the right soil type and climate conditions for growing walnut trees. Walnut trees thrive in well-drained soil with pH levels between 6.0 and 7.5. Consider the availability of sunlight and water sources as well.
02
Prepare the soil: Clear the land of any existing vegetation and remove rocks or debris. Conduct a soil test to determine its nutrient levels and pH balance. If needed, amend the soil with organic matter and fertilizers to ensure favorable growing conditions for the walnut trees.
03
Plant walnut trees: Acquire grafted walnut trees from a reputable nursery. Dig holes deep and wide enough to accommodate the tree's root ball. Place the tree in the hole and backfill with soil, making sure the root collar is level with the soil surface. Water the trees thoroughly after planting.
04
Space the trees properly: Provide enough space between walnut trees to ensure optimal growth and development. Typically, walnut trees should be planted 20 to 30 feet apart in rows with 30 to 40 feet between rows. Adequate spacing allows for proper air circulation and sunlight penetration.
05
Implement irrigation: Establish an irrigation system to provide consistent moisture to the walnut trees, especially during dry periods. Walnut trees require regular watering to promote healthy growth and high-quality nut production. Drip irrigation or sprinkler systems are commonly used in walnut farming.
06
Implement pest and disease management: Monitor the walnut trees regularly for signs of insect pests and diseases. Common pests include aphids, mites, and codling moth. Implement integrated pest management strategies such as using biological controls, spraying approved pesticides when necessary, and maintaining good orchard sanitation.
07
Prune and train the trees: Pruning and training walnut trees is essential for maintaining their structure and promoting better nut production. Prune during the dormant season to remove dead or diseased wood, improve sunlight penetration, and maintain an open canopy. Train the trees to have a central leader or modified central leader structure.
08
Fertilize appropriately: Apply fertilizers based on soil test results and the nutritional requirements of walnut trees. Walnut trees generally benefit from nitrogen, potassium, and phosphorus applications. Follow recommended application rates and timing to avoid over-fertilization or nutrient deficiencies.
